Output 80fb3eb7465a2dc03a33c8e1703592ca61401565427d34244a540310f7209533:1

value
2615679
script pubkey
OP_0 OP_PUSHBYTES_20 bf3150ba837cd6b705a311474c41aa5c1d4fec92
address
bc1qhuc4pw5r0nttwpdrz9r5csd2tsw5lmyjzw0jzx
transaction
80fb3eb7465a2dc03a33c8e1703592ca61401565427d34244a540310f7209533
spent
true